Have you ever felt like you were just cruising along through life and things were looking up when suddenly it felt as if you’d just missed a road sign warning of a big curve ahead? In an instant, everything changed and life was interrupted. It happened to me about a year and a half ago when a medical emergncy turned the lives of my family upside down. Since then it’s been one curve after another, to the point that I’m now a full-time caregiver and the struggles have definitely challenged me as never before.
That said, as always God has been faithful through everything that has happened, even inspiritng me to write Light Clothed in Darkness: A Mystery. Nevertheless, there have been many moments (or hours, or days, or weeks, or months!) when all seems hopeless. But He always draws me back into His embrace and reminds me of Who He is and to Whom I belong, whether speaking directly to my heart or leading me to the perfect Bible passage for the moment. Today, for example, there were some oh-so-encouraging words from a footnote to Genesis 22:1a TPT, Sometime later, God tested Abraham. The footnote, “The purpose of God’s tests are not so that we will fail, but that he will prove that we are faithful. The Midrash shows the word for ‘tested’ is derived etymologically from a word that means ‘[elevated] banner,’ like a flag flying high above a ship or a victory banner over an army… Tests are God’s confidence in our future. The budding qualities of Christlikeness are brought forth in every test of our faith. Someday, you may call a ‘blessing’ what you once called a ‘burden.’ ” I can attest to that! In one instance after another throughout my life this has happened, not the least of which was a year spent battling brest cancer or the time spent assiting my dad and mom in the final years of their lives. What blessings have come out of those times that were so full of grief and pain, times of endlessly crying out to God for help. I have zero doubt that His promises are certain and His faithfulness to His children is unending.
